The Influence of Secular Trends in Body Height and Weight on the Prevalence of Overweight and Obesity among Chinese Children and Adolescents 被引量:3

Objective To explore the influence of secular trends in body height and weight on the prevalence of overweight and obesity among Chinese children and adolescents.Methods The data were obtained from five cross-sectional Chinese National Surveys on Students' Constitution and Health.Overweight/obesity was defined as BMI-for-age Z-score of per the Wold Health Organization(WHO) reference values.Body height and weight for each sex and age were standardized to those reported in 1985(standardized height: SHY;standardized weight: SWY) and for each sex and year at age 7(standardized height: SHA;standardized weight: SWA) using the Z-score method.Results The prevalence of overweight/obesity in Chinese children was 20.2% among boys and 10.7% among girls in 2010 and increased continuously from 1985 to 2010.Among boys and girls of normal weight,SHY and SHA were significantly greater than SWY and SWA,respectively(P < 0.001).Among boys and girls with overweight/obesity,SHY was significantly lower than SWY(P < 0.001),and showed an obvious decreasing trend after age 12.SHA was lower than SWA among overweight boys aged 7-8 years and girls aged 7-9 years.SHY/SHW and SHA/SWA among normal-weight groups were greater than among overweight and obese groups(P < 0.001).Conclusion The continuous increase in the prevalence of overweight/obesity among Chinese children may be related to a rapid increase in body weight before age 9 and lack of secular increase in body height after age 12. 展开更多

The Rise and Fall of the Secular Trend in Body Height in Sardinia:An Age-Period-Cohort Analysis

Objective Over the last century, a progressive rise in stature, known as the ‘secular trend’, was documented worldwide, and especially in Sardinia, it has reached a peak in Europe. However, this situation recently ceased in several populations. In this study, we tested the hypothesis that the stature secular trend has significantly leveled off in the Sardinian younger generations.Methods Height measurements were retrieved from a database of patients undergoing digestive endoscopy, spanning generations between 1920 and 1990. Sex-specific principal component regression models were fitted to decompose stature variation into the contribution of age, period, and birth cohort.Results A steady increase in stature was observed in generations born after 1920, with an upward surge in those born after 1950. However, a significant leveling off was observed among cohorts born after 1970 among both sexes, as mean heights stabilized at 171.1 cm with a standard error(SE) of 0.9 cm among men and a mean of 160.1 cm(SE = 0.9 cm) among women.Conclusion Our findings support a significant slowdown in the secular trend of stature among the latest Sardinian generations. Several factors, including the consumption of low-quality food, lack of physical activity, and late motherhood, among others, may explain the decline in the secular trend. 展开更多

Modeling and test on height adjustment system of electrically-controlled air suspension for agricultural vehicles 被引量:3

To reduce the damages of pavement,vehicle components and agricultural product during transportation,an electric control air suspension height adjustment system of agricultural transport vehicle was studied by means of simulation and bench test.For the oscillation phenomenon of vehicle height in driving process,the mathematical model of the vehicle height adjustment system was developed,and the controller of vehicle height based on single neuron adaptive PID control algorithm was designed.The control model was simulated via Matlab/Simulink,and bench test was conducted.Results show that the method is feasible and effective to solve the agricultural vehicle body height unstable phenomenon in the process of switching.Compared with other PID algorithms,the single neuron adaptive PID control in agricultural transport vehicle has shorter response time,faster response speed and more stable switching state.The stability of the designed vehicle height adjustment system and the ride comfort of agricultural transport vehicle were improved. 展开更多
